## Waveform Preview Release

Quick one: the Chirplet audio waveform preview ships as a standalone bundle this cycle. Build it, run the render smoke test, and eyeball a few clips from the Dornby sample set. Before you push to the CDN, sign the bundle with the release key below.

deploy key for yadup-badug: bky6_rLH3qD

This page sets out the provisional headcount plan for next year. Total approved roles: 448, a net increase of eleven. Growth is concentrated in the Harwick Bay site, principally Data Services and Client Success. Support functions hold flat; attrition there will not be backfilled automatically. Each department head must validate their allocation and flag risks before the planning freeze. Please treat figures as provisional. The strategic reasoning appears in the confidential note below.

board note of yageg-yadug: The northern region missed its Framir quota by 13.1 percent last quarter. Lamathek Freight plans to raise the Quenael list price by 30.2 percent in March. The pricing group signed off on a budget of $133.5 million for Project Novok. The renewal with Gilethek Foods closes at $60.0 million a year, 2.7 percent above the last contract.

**Q: How do I get into the Varnholt pop-up office at the Brellex Trade Fair after hours?**

Good news, night owls: the pop-up unit in Hall 4 stays accessible overnight for our setup crew. The main hall gates close at 22:00, so use the service entrance by the loading ramp instead — it's marked "Exhibitor Access." Security may ask which stand you're with; just say Varnholt, Stand 4-C. Once you're at our unit, the keypad by the sliding door needs the following code.

turnstile pass: bdg-YEOZLM-79341408